Anti-Doping Resources
We work closely with our colleagues in UK Anti-Doping to make sure that we comply with the rules and regulations set out by the World Anti-Doping Agency (WADA).
There is help and advice for players and clubs.
Check your medications
Check all medications on Global DRO. Search by ingredients or brand name at www.globaldro.co.uk
Assess the risk of supplements
Informed Sport provides information on supplements and ways of reducing the risks www.informed-sport.com
Protecting Your Sport – Protecting clean sport depends on everyone playing their part. Find out the more about speaking out and Protect Your Sport here.
Check the prohibited list
Keep up-to-date at the World Anti-Doping Agency website www.wada-ama.org
